I tried to search and see if anyone else has the problem I seem to have, but without luck. So here's my issue...
Over the last two years of having my SkyTrak I've noticed a concerning trend when it comes to my misreads. After several bad shots (all which get read of course) I will have a good shot and then the ST won't read it. I cannot tell you how frustrating this is, especially at the moment when you finally do it right and ten it doesn't count.
I already ran through all the posts about placement, logo, level, reflective items, etc to get my ST to read pretty well with a miss here and there. But this trend is different, and always seems to hit me at the worst time.
FWIW, I am almost always connected via USB.
I have a theory on what is happening... I have a sneaking suspicion that what is really going on here is that the tolerances in the SW algorithm that are designed to throw out erroneous data (outliers, from a statistical standpoint) are also throwing out "good" shots. To wit, I know when I hit my putt correctly, but it won't read. I'll hit it correctly 2, 3, 4 times in a row and it won't read. As soon as I mishit, then it will read. What I'm suggesting here is that it is taking a shot that would be "in the hole" as "too good" and ignores the data.
I'm aware this probably sounds like I'm a loony toon, or perhaps even crying about bad luck or whatever, but I assure you I have watched this happen round after round that I've played for two years now. I've been reluctant to say anything because of the implications I'm making, but the occurrences I've described are too predictable in their frequency and outcomes.
Am I alone here?
